Polybutene (PB) resin was synthesized by Professor G. Natta of Italy in 1954, began industrial production in 1964, and in 1965, the Austrian Plastics Association introduced a polybutene (PB) heating pipeline system. Excitingly, this system is still in operation today. Over the subsequent 50 years, the application of polybutene (PB) pipeline systems has been continuously expanded, used in radiator heating connection systems within buildings, ground radiant heating systems, and domestic cold and hot water pipeline systems.
